Double Glazed Windows Repairs

There are many reasons your double-glazed windows may require repair, from condensation between panes, to drop or sagged frames. Most of these problems can be solved.

Try lubricating the hinges, handles and mechanisms of your door or window in case it is hard to open. This is usually a cheap solution that is quick and easy to fix.

Broken Panes

If a window repair near me pane breaks, it loses its insulating properties and could cause a draft. If the dividing muntins also damaged, it could cause water to leak between the glass panes, resulting in condensation, mold and mildew and making your home less efficient in energy use. A broken window is best repaired by an expert to ensure you get the correct seal and optimum energy efficiency.

doorpanels-300x200.jpg?First, you'll need to get rid of any broken glass. Begin by putting a drop cloth beneath the window that has been broken and scoring around the perimeter of the pane with an inexpensive glass cutter (available in a majority of hardware stores). Before you begin, lubricate the cutter with a light oil. This will stop the glass from breaking too easily. The ball-shaped tool can be used to loosen the pieces. They should be removed fairly quickly.

After the glass has been removed, scrape any glazing compound that is old from the recess area of the frame. This will expose the metal clips and glazier's pins that hold the glass in the frame. If there's any indication of corrosion, the clips must be replaced with new ones. If the window is made of wood the glazier points may be reused if still intact.

The remaining frame needs to be prepared to allow reflazing. Apply a continuous strip of compound to the recess using a caulking tool. Use a high-quality putty such as a Glazier's compound in a cartridge. Allow it to dry before re-inserting the glass. If the frame is made of metal clippings, they should be reinstalled too. Reinstall the divider muntins.

Condensation

Condensation can cause problems for double-glazed windows, particularly in winter. It is typically caused by high moisture levels in your home. Warm air meets cold glass, which condenses into droplets of water. These then collect in the corners or frame of the window. This can be avoided by opening your windows more often and improving ventilation by installing extractor fans and running dehumidifiers to lower the moisture levels. If condensation remains a problem, it's important to call in an expert to get to the bottom of the issue and fix or replace your windows when necessary.

Condensation on a double-glazed window is a sign the seal has failed. The seal that is applied by the factory could wear away over time and allow cool air to get between the panes. This can cause the window to get smudged and eventually grow mold if it is not addressed quickly.

You can use a hairdryer for a quick way to eliminate excess moisture. This is only a temporary solution and should be used only as a final option. If you let the condensation sit for too long, it could lead to mould or dampness within your home. This issue should be handled by an expert.

Professionals can reseal double-glazed windows for a better, more durable solution. They'll take off the affected glass pane and clean the gap. They will then pipe hot air into the gap to dry out any moisture. During the process, they will also look for any damage or growth of mildew, mould or mildew, and perform an air draughtproofing treatment to ensure that your windows are fully functional and energy efficient.

Draughts

Rubber seals can wear down in time and create drafts between your two panes. It's simple to replace the gaskets which will result in an airtight seal. This will keep the warm air in your home and the colder air out, saving you money on your energy bills.

The unit is made up of two panes of glass filled with argon separated by a spacer to create an airtight window. If the seal is blown it allows water vapour to pass through your home through the gap, which will cause condensation between the panes that cannot be wiped off.

This is a simple problem to repair and windows can be easily replaced by specialists with the proper tools. The professional will employ a tool designed to push the new seals into place and is generally faster than trying to do it by hand. These tools have an edge that can be used to push the seals into corners.

In certain situations, a professional could be able to "reseal your windows' by drilling a small hole in the window and then adding the desiccant material, or putty. This can be an economical alternative to replacements, and will give you an effective draught-proofing solution for your double-glazed windows.

Broken Seals

Double-glazed windows are secured by seals for windows or insulation gas. They can be damaged by a variety of factors, such as weather conditions, age, and power washing. It is important to know the symptoms and the best way to fix them.

If a window seal fails humid air can leak between the two panes of glass, creating fog. It's a frequent issue and it can cause the window to look visually disoriented. Once the seal fails the argon or any other inert gas is removed from the glass, thereby diminishing its insulating properties.

A broken window seal can be repaired by having it replaced with the new one by an experienced glazier. This is costly and may not completely solve the fog issue. Some companies offer defogging, which involves putting a vacuum pump inside the window frame in order to eliminate moisture and make the glass clear. However this method isn't 100% reliable and cannot replace any inert gases, so the fog may be re-applied.

If the IGU (insulated unit) is beyond repair, a glazier could replace it. This is the most cost-effective method and can be a great choice if you are looking for a long term solution. However, it's best to choose a firm that offers a warranty for replacement windows to ensure that any problems are covered. You can be assured that your investment will provide the most effective results. You can also try to avoid this issue by selecting a window of high-quality and following the manufacturer's care instructions. This will help to prolong the life of your window and minimize the need for repairs.
